ffmpeg -i {video/image} -vf "scale=384:256:force_original_aspect_ratio=decrease:flags=lanczos,pad=384:256:-1:-1:color=black" -f mpegts tcp://leddisp.s0:5001
</pre>
+Es gibt auch einen Raw tcp port. Dort kann man frames in raw rgbx hinschicken.
+Aber da der PI nur mit einer 100MBit/s USB Netzwerk Karte im Netz hängt ist man auf max ~20 fps limitiert.
+
+<pre>
+ffmpeg -re -i {file} -r 20 -framerate 20 -vf "scale=384:256" -f rawvideo -pix_fmt +rgba tcp://leddisp.s0:5000
+</pre>
+
[[Datei:LED Display mit rainbow Pac-Man.jpg|thumb|LED Display mit rainbow Pac-Man hängt oberhalb der zeit Fenster im Chill-Raum teilweise von Pflanze verdeckt]]
== Hardware ==
[[Datei:RGB-LED-Display-Panel-backside.jpg|thumb|Rückseite der RGB LED Paneele]]
[[Datei:RGB-LED-Display-Panel-reordering.jpg|thumb|Zwei Bilder nebeneinander die das zusammen gebaute RGB Display zeigen mit den Links die 3x4 Paneele unsortiert und Rechts in der Software korrekt sortiert.]]
+== Software ==
+Die Software is noch sehr mäh.
+
+Die Software auf dem PI ist hier https://gitli.stratum0.org/lichtfeind/rgb-wall_streamer
+Aber es sollte sich langsam alles hier sammeln: https://gitli.stratum0.org/lichtfeind/s0-rgb-screen
+
== Bekannte Probleme ==
* Es fehlen ein Paar LEDs: Wurden zum Rand sortiert
* Eine LED ist manchmal Rot: vermutlich klemmt ein SRAM bit in einem der LYD6168 chips.